必赢亚洲手机app下载


不见的Jobs访谈

366net必赢亚洲手机版您的小时候已失踪

创制第2个android应用

2016-04-05

  配置好Java、eclipse和Android环境就开销了一天时间。下载SDK真是费了诸多时日。今后终究找到化解SDK更新的好点子了(更新自身电脑上的hosts文件,就能够运用谷歌搜素,也足以行使官方更新SDK了。从那边能够找到:Googlehosts  二零一六不息更新-http://www.360kb.com/kb/2\_150.html)

  今昔先来开始首先个“hello word” Android 程序吗!

  1、打开eclipse

  假若您早已配备好了Android环境,那直接ctrl+N新建吧!接纳Android
Application Project

366net必赢亚洲手机版 1

  接着填写您的APP名称,项目名称,默许创设的包名

 

  366net必赢亚洲手机版 2

366net必赢亚洲手机版 3

  那里有一对提示,大致便是:

  “包的命名空间为您的应用程序(遵从千篇一律的平整,在Java编制程序语言包)。你的包名称必须在设置了Android系统上的有着软件包唯一的。出于那么些原因,它一般最好的,借使您使用的始发与你的团组织或出版者实体的反向域名名称。对于这几个项目,你能够使用类似“com.example.myfirstapp。” 可是,你不可能在谷歌播报使用为“com.example”命名空间公布你的应用程序。”

  所以用域名的倒写来作为包名就保证了包名的唯一性(因为环球域名都以唯一设有的)。谷歌(Google)真是能够,能如此想。

  ② 、好了,接下去正是接纳你的APP适用的手提式有线电话机Android系统版本

366net必赢亚洲手机版 4

  表单依次是:

  • 低于供给的SDK是Android的最低版本,您的应用程序的扶助,使用提醒的API级别。为了援助尽或许多的装置越好,你应该将其安装为可用,能够让您的应用程序,以提供其核心功效集的最低版本。假设您的应用程序的别样效果只可以在较新本子的Android,它不是以应用程序的骨干功用集的首要,你可以在支持它的版本只运转时(如在谈论启用该意义支撑分歧的平台版本)。将它设置为私下认可值,为这几个种类。
  • 目标SDK中意味着最高版本的Android(也采纳的 API级别),您已与你的应用程序进行测试。由于Android的新本子可用,您应该测试应用程序的新本子,并更新此值,以便利用新的平台功效应用流行的API级别相匹配。
  • 编译为平台版本针对您将编写翻译您的应用程序。暗许景况下,此选项设置为可用的Android的最新版本,在你的SDK。(那应当是Android的4.1或更高版本,假诺您没有那样的版本,您必须运用安装二个SDK管理器)。你还是能够创制自身的应用程序来支撑旧版本,但创设指标设定到新型版本允许你启用新职能和优化您的应用程序的新颖的配备卓绝的用户体验。
  • 366net必赢亚洲手机版,主题点名了Android的UI风格申
    ​​请你的应用程序。你能够不理会那或多或少。

  选拔好以往,就足以下一步了

  叁 、到了此间

366net必赢亚洲手机版 5

  采用你的APP的暗许运行图标

  • Foreground:采纳图标样式—图片、剪贴画、字符
  • Foregorund Scaling:缩放比例—Crop:缩放比例 Center:居中适应
  • Shape:投影风格
  • Background Color:背景颜色(有影子才使得)

  ④ 、暗许创制贰个空白activity就足以

366net必赢亚洲手机版 6

  ⑤ 、然后直到完毕

  ⑥ 、等待工程制造达成,就能够见见了。XML布局文件都在layout文件夹里面

366net必赢亚洲手机版 7

  

  切换成字符界面,就足以看来XML布局代码了366net必赢亚洲手机版 8

  能够旁观TextView就是通过” android:text=””
“那几个性情设置文本内容的,大家的heloo
word正是从string财富中的hello_word财富加载的。当然,也能够直接写android:text=”hello
word”。(官方是引进字符都因而string财富文件定义)

  到近来,大家的首先个Android程序固然完事了,当然咱们还没给他予以别的事件。可是以往就能够运维了,大家还索要配备三个AVD(手提式有线电话机模拟器)恐怕通过数据线连上我们的手提式无线电话机到电脑,打开USB调节和测试(其实还有更有利于的,有线调节和测试–小编后天就在用那个)。

  不用再反复的插拔数据线了,手提式有线电话机上设置一款叫“有线调节和测试器”的app,让手提式有线电话机和电脑处于同二个wifi,然后运营app,接纳有线连接。

  电脑端只须要开拓命令行(cmd),然后输入adb连接命令就能够有线调节和测试手提式有线电话机了。哇哈哈,是或不是很有益

366net必赢亚洲手机版 9

 

 

 未来来认识下activity

  1. Activity

Activity是Android应用程序宗旨组件中最基本的一种,是用户和应用程序交互的窗口。在Android应用程序中,四个Activity日常对应二个独自的视图。三个Android应用程序是由一个或八个Activity组成的,那些Activity也便是Web应用程序中的网页,用于突显新闻,并且相互能够展开跳转。和网页不相同的是,Activity之间的跳转可以有重临值。

2.调用经过中的方法

创建—onCreat()  激活—onStart()  恢复—onResume()  暂停—onPause()  停止—onStop()  销毁—onDestroy()  重启—onRestart()

    ·onCreat(Bundle
savedInstanceState)。创立activity时调用。设置在该措施中,还以Bundle的款型提供对原先储存的其他动静的访问。当中参数savedInstanceState对象是用以保存Activity的靶子的场所。

    ·onStart()。activity变为在显示器上对用户可知时调用。

    ·onResume()。Activity开首用用户交互时调用(无论是运维依旧重启多个活动,该格局总是被调用的)。

    ·onPause()。当android系统要激活其余activity时,该情势被调用,暂停或撤消CPU和别的资源时调用。

    ·onStop()。activity被终止并被转为不可知阶段时调用。

    ·onRestart()。重新启航已经甘休的activity时调用。

    ·onDestroy()。activity被全然从系统内部存款和储蓄器中移除时调用,该措施被调用或然是因为有人直接调用finish()方法依旧系统控制终止该运动以释放能源。

相关文章

No Comments, Be The First!
近期评论
    功能
    网站地图xml地图